Dixiecrats
A political party in the United States, formally known as the States' Rights Democratic Party, which split from the Democratic Party in 1948 in opposition to its policy of extending civil rights.
Civil Rights
Rights guaranteed to individuals by law, including freedom of speech, assembly, and equality before the law, aimed at preventing discrimination.
Poll Tax
A tax levied as a fixed sum on every liable individual, historically used as a means of voter suppression by requiring payment as a precondition for voting.
Taft-Hartley Act
A 1947 federal law in the United States that restricted the activities and power of labor unions, also known as the Labor Management Relations Act.
